# Timelock

Penpie has implemented Timelock controller contracts as the owner of its proxyAdmin contract. In simple terms, this means Penpie contracts can no longer be upgraded instantly. Any contract upgrade now requires a minimum 3-day lock period — once an upgrade request is submitted, it can only be executed after at least three days.

This strengthens security, preventing scenarios where attackers swiftly upgraded contracts with malicious versions to execute an exploit. With this safeguard in place, any scheduled upgrade to Penpie’s core contracts will undergo a mandatory 3-day review period, giving us ample time to assess the changes and cancel any upgrade if necessary.
